Most Boards take many hours to complete, having hundreds of pieces of end grain cut wood [some have thousands] depending on where my design whimsy takes me.
I am constantly amazed by the endless array of natural wood colours and graining, particularly when cut on the end grain. So I have evolved a process to create small wood dowels from all the different woods I collect and then somewhat like a painters palette I can select and mix the colours in anyway I want.
Most mornings, I walk into the Studio with no fixed design agenda. I usually start working on Boards that already in progress and then, often as not, a new design inspiration strikes and later that day a new Board is underway.
